More informations about the variety Diolinoir

Deeply coloured, structured reds with a dense purple robe, smooth tannins and fresh acidity, with aromas of blackcurrant, blackberry, black cherry, soft spice and floral notes. Round palate, fruity finish. Vinified as single varietal and in modern red blends in French-speaking Switzerland (Valais, Vaud, Geneva), contributing colour and structure to contemporary cuvées. Swiss variety created in 1970 at the Pully station, a red cross of Diolly × Pinot Noir.

More informations about the region of Zürich

Wine region of German-speaking Switzerland around Lake Zurich, south-facing slopes on moraines, molasse and schists. Signature Pinot Noir (Blauburgunder) as king red: fine and silky with red cherry, raspberry, underbrush, dried flowers and spices, fine tannins and elegant palate — among the best in German Switzerland. Räuschling native local specialty (lake vine): lively mineral white. Supple Müller-Thurgau, ample Chardonnay, aromatic Gewürztraminer.
